Statue of the Duc de Richelieu
On bul Prymorsky, you'll find the statue of the Duc de Richelieu, Odesa's first governor, looking like a Roman in a toga, at the top of the Potemkin Steps. The view from here is of the passenger port, the towering Hotel Odessa and the Black Sea. The view, however, is probably better from the bottom of the steps, where the designers' optical illusion takes effect: the stairs seem higher than they are, thanks to a gradual narrowing from bottom (21m wide) to top (13m wide).

Shevchenko Park
Shevchenko Park has a few interesting monuments, a soccer stadium and an Oceanarium
